CHRISTINE MCKANE (TRUDEAU)
After a two-year struggle, Chris passed peacefully at home on December 4, 2023, with family and close friends by her side.
Survived by her husband Stewart; two children Tod (Marni) and David (Lyndsay); grandchildren Sydney, Nathan, Jovi, and Raylene; sister Rocky (Guy); brother Mike; nieces Taryn and Katrina; nephew Daniel; special closest friends Lynn and Jaye; Chrissie will be missed by the many friends, old and new.
While raising a family, Christine worked many years in the service industry and the St. Boniface Hospital. For the last 25 years, co-owner of the family business. Chrissie’s two favorite places on this earth were Sioux Narrows and Mexico. Chris loved Scrabble, card games, dancing and watching Jeopardy.
Special thanks to the caring assistance of M.A.I.D.
In lieu of flowers, please donate to the ALS Society of Manitoba, www.alsmb.ca.
